Output d0bd95893850d1016f6a9f6f692160fe16a450f71c04cd43ff077a9aea32acf3:0

value
145000
script pubkey
OP_0 OP_PUSHBYTES_20 e28abfbc1fe653bc8f928a89e6e3278c40831285
address
bc1qu29tl0qluefmeruj32y7dce833qgxy597vlwgr
transaction
d0bd95893850d1016f6a9f6f692160fe16a450f71c04cd43ff077a9aea32acf3
confirmations
47953
spent
true